Radish alpha
H
rad:z3QDZAW2FAfuLvihrhiyDC9fAD8G9
HardenedBSD Package Manager
Radicle
Git
Switch to new_manifest()
Brad Davis committed 8 years ago
commit 078aab7f503da38a45541872bb4a23737dfb7ba4
parent 7dc4b7c
1 file changed +10 -32
modified tests/frontend/conflicts.sh
@@ -7,52 +7,30 @@ tests_init \

find_conflicts_body() {
	touch a
-
	cat << EOF >> manifest
-
name: test
-
origin: test
-
version: 1
-
maintainer: test
-
categories: [test]
-
comment: a test
-
www: http://test
-
prefix: /
-
abi = "*";
-
desc: <<EOD
-
Yet another test
-
EOD
+
	atf_check -s exit:0 ${RESOURCEDIR}/test_subr.sh new_manifest test 1 /
+
	cat << EOF >> +MANIFEST
files: {
	${TMPDIR}/a: "",
}
EOF
+
	atf_check \
+
		-o match:".*Installing.*\.\.\.$" \
+
		-e empty \
+
		-s exit:0 \
+
		pkg register -M +MANIFEST

-
	cat << EOF >> manifest2
-
name: test2
-
origin: test
-
version: 1
-
maintainer: test
-
categories: [test]
-
comment: a test
-
www: http://test
-
prefix: /
-
abi = "*";
-
desc: <<EOD
-
Yet another test
-
EOD
+
	atf_check -s exit:0 ${RESOURCEDIR}/test_subr.sh new_manifest test2 1 /
+
	cat << EOF >> +MANIFEST
files: {
	${TMPDIR}/a: "",
}
EOF
-
	atf_check \
-
		-o match:".*Installing.*\.\.\.$" \
-
		-e empty \
-
		-s exit:0 \
-
		pkg register -M manifest

	atf_check \
		-o empty \
		-e empty \
		-s exit:0 \
-
		pkg create -M manifest2 -o .
+
		pkg create -M +MANIFEST -o .

	atf_check \
		-o inline:"Creating repository in .:  done\nPacking files for repository:  done\n" \